Of all the weddings I've been to, Malay wedding are the simplest wedding I've ever been to. You can sit where ever you want, take your own food and can actually leave anytime you want. Unlike Chinese weddings, you are assigned to certain tables where sometimes, you're forced to sit people you don't even know, having a boring conversation(most of the time), and end up having a boring atmosphere and a boring time at the wedding. Then, you have to wait for everyone to arrive and to be seated and then.... the wedding dinner will start. then, you have to wait for the ceremony to finish where it usually ends at 11pm and then only you get to go home. haih... So far, I've never been to a Indian and a Punjabi wedding.
